Syslog (TCP/UDP/TLS) - Supported Formats

  • Syslog Service RAW: Provides log data in raw format without any processing, sending direct incoming data.
  • Syslog Service CEF (Common Event Format): Presents log data in a standardized format optimized for event management systems, commonly used in security products.
  • Syslog Service EWMM (Extended Web Management Format): Offers log data in an extended format for web-based management systems, containing detailed and comprehensive information.
  • Syslog Service GELF (Graylog Extended Log Format): A log format designed for the Graylog platform, providing richer data for use in distributed systems.
  • Syslog Service JSON (JavaScript Object Notation): Stores data in a structured, human-readable format, widely used in web services.
  • Syslog Service WELF (Windows Event Log Format): A format standardizing Windows event log data, compatible with Windows environments.
  • Syslog Service CIM (Common Information Model): Provides a standardized format for data modeling and event management, converting data from network devices into a common structure.
